As one of the world’s largest accounting bodies with a global membership of over 160,000 finance, accounting and business professionals, CPA Australia’s core services include education, continuing professional development, technical support and advocacy for the profession. The CPA designation is recognised globally, with members in 125 countries and regions.
Candidates who have completed a CPA Australia accredited degree can apply to become an Associate Member and may commence the CPA Program. With CPA Australia’s flexible study options, candidates can choose to complete the CPA Program to their own timeline and with the level of support required to succeed.
The CPA Program comprises four compulsory subjects, two elective subjects and 36 months of practical experience. Upon completion of the CPA Program, members have the practical and applicable knowledge to join the next generation of accounting, finance and business professionals.

By completing all compulsory subjects and two elective subjects offered by CPA Australia, the education component of the CPA Program will be achieved. The elective subjects selected will depend on previous studies and the career path chosen by each individual candidate. By covering domestic and global business issues, the CPA Program provides the expertise today to create the strategic business leaders of tomorrow. The CPA Program is rigorous, integrating education and experience.
